Bonus: measurement of additional dynamic parameters accessible ONLY by NEUROTAR’s in vivo two-photon imaging (e.g., blood flow, Ca2+ signaling, transient BBB breach, mitochondrial membrane potential, cell motility etc).

Technology of in vivo two-photon microscopy
Helmchen and Kleinfield, 2008 Methods in Enzymology
Astrocytic end-feet contacting arterioles
Multiparametric high-resolution imaging of glia and vasculature (images by Neurotar):
Crucial advantages of two-photon imaging:
- Deeper penetration into scattering tissue- Less phototoxicity and less dye bleaching - Ability to excite several dyes in one scan- Longitudinal studies (minutes to weeks)
